As a Diesel Technician , you will play a key role in maintaining and repairing diesel engines in various Trucking/Heavy equipment. Your responsibilities will include diagnosing issues, performing repairs, and conducting routine maintenance to ensure optimal functionality. The successful candidate will have strong technical skills, attention to detail, and a customer-centric approach.

Diesel Technician Responsibilities:


  1. Diagnose and repair diesel engines in heavy equipment and semi-truck machinery.
  2. Perform routine maintenance tasks such as oil changes, filter replacements, and inspections.
  3. Troubleshoot and identify mechanical and electrical issues in diesel engines.
  4. Utilize diagnostic tools and equipment to ensure accurate assessments and efficient repairs.
  5. Collaborate with the service team to prioritize and complete work orders.
  6. Keep accurate records of repairs, parts usage, and labor hours.
  7. Adhere to safety protocols and maintain a clean and organized work environment.

Diesel Technician Qualifications:


  1. Proven experience as a Diesel Technician, preferably in a trucking/heavy equipment setting.
  2. Strong knowledge of diesel engines and their components.
  3. Proficiency in diagnostic tools and equipment.
  4. Detail-oriented with excellent troubleshooting skills.
  5.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  6. Effective communication skills and a customer-focused mindset.
  7. Relevant certifications or training in diesel engine repair.
